In a significant shift within the artificial intelligence landscape, Durk Kingma, co-founder of OpenAI and a leading figure in the AI research community, has joined Anthropic as a co-founder and chief scientist. This transition marks a pivotal moment for both Kingma and Anthropic, a company focused on building safe and interpretable AI systems.

Kingma, renowned for his contributions to deep learning and generative models, including the popular Variational Autoencoder (VAE), is expected to enhance Anthropic’s research initiatives and technological advancements. His expertise in AI safety and ethical considerations aligns perfectly with Anthropic’s mission to ensure that artificial intelligence benefits humanity.

In a statement, Kingma expressed his excitement about the new role: “I’m thrilled to join Anthropic at such a crucial time in the evolution of AI. The team here is committed to not only pushing the boundaries of what’s possible but also doing so responsibly. I look forward to collaborating with some of the brightest minds in the field to create systems that are not just powerful but also safe and aligned with human values.”

Anthropic, founded in 2020 by former OpenAI employees, has made headlines for its commitment to AI alignment and safety. The company has been at the forefront of developing advanced AI technologies while emphasizing transparency and ethical considerations. With Kingma’s expertise, Anthropic aims to strengthen its position as a leader in the industry, focusing on the responsible deployment of AI systems.

“Durk is a visionary in the AI community,” said Anthropic CEO Daniela Amodei. “His insights into machine learning and commitment to safety will significantly enhance our research and development efforts. We are excited to have him on board as we tackle some of the most pressing challenges in AI.”

The move comes at a time when the AI sector is grappling with increasing scrutiny regarding the ethical implications of advanced technologies. As concerns about AI safety grow, Kingma’s addition to Anthropic could signal a shift towards more responsible AI development practices across the industry.

Analysts believe that this strategic partnership could foster innovative solutions that address key safety and alignment issues while pushing the boundaries of what AI can achieve. “Bringing in someone of Durk’s caliber underscores Anthropic’s dedication to advancing AI in a way that prioritizes safety and ethics,” said tech industry expert Jane Holloway.

As Kingma embarks on this new chapter, the AI community will be watching closely to see how his contributions shape the future of AI safety and development at Anthropic. With a shared vision of responsible innovation, Kingma and his new team are poised to make a significant impact on the rapidly evolving AI landscape.
